Dijkstra is an algorithm for searching the short path between two nodes, visiting the neighbors of each node and calculating the cost, and the path from origin node keeping always the smallest value. For that we can use a min-heap to keep the min value in each iteration, using push and pop operation, both operations are O (log n). WebApr 3, 2024 · A Binary Heap is a Binary Tree with the following properties: It is a Complete Tree. This property of Binary Heap makes them suitable to be stored in an array. A Binary Heap is either Min Heap or Max Heap. In a Min Binary Heap, the key at the root must be minimum among all keys present in Binary Heap.
